Output 63357c4b21feec84fb1cbb50fd5e3e9d4c6972c7e1570cb66e40d61451256b77:0

value
44740642
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5580c653a57568b0be2f60daaeffde334eb8ba51 OP_EQUALVERIFY OP_CHECKSIG
address
18o6hjKFMRTbarLMA5QNkg4XjuiYiwYd5w
transaction
63357c4b21feec84fb1cbb50fd5e3e9d4c6972c7e1570cb66e40d61451256b77
spent
true